Kitchen Remodeling for a Dreamy Culinary Experience

Sick of your cramped, barely usable kitchen? Now’s a great time for a change. A few simple adjustments can turn just about any kitchen into a dreamy culinary experience. You just need to know where to start. Here are some of the best kitchen remodeling tips to help.

Two-Toned Cabinets

Wood cabinets are out, and so are mono-toned colored cabinets. Instead, opt for something two-toned. Use lighter-colored cabinets at the top and choose a darker color for lower ones. Don’t be afraid to mix and match your colors, either. White and mint green or sky blue, sand and walnut, oatmeal and gray…you get the idea.

You Need an Island

Look at the most functional kitchens out there and they all have one thing in common: lots of workspace. You can achieve the same thing even if your kitchen is on the smaller side. A kitchen island can add counter space, cabinets, and even a sink or stovetop depending on your layout.

Change Your Fridge

It’s time to ditch the 2000s-era side-by-side fridge and freezer for something better. You’ll find tons of high-end refrigerators on the market with some pretty interesting features. If you’re a technophile, smart refrigerators can help you track your inventory. A fridge with a middle drawer helps blend freezer and fridge space.

Get a New Sink

Your kitchen sink says a lot about your kitchen, and it affects your experience in many ways. Changing that dated stainless steel option out for something new can make a huge difference. A ceramic farmhouse sink is a great option. You can also find large sinks with multiple compartments, those with built-in strainers, and more.

It’s All About the Lighting

Task lighting is the key to a highly functional but elegant kitchen. Ditch those old light fixtures and install a combination of pendant and can lights so that you can dial in just the right level of illumination, whether you’re making differ for the family or having an impromptu romantic meal for two.
